3. Mechanics of the Mix: Working Principles and Internal Synergy

The Planetary Gearbox in a TMR mixer acts as a high-ratio speed reducer and torque multiplier. The input from the tractor’s pto gearbox enters the central sun gear at relatively high RPM. This sun gear drives multiple planet gears which rotate within a fixed internal ring gear. This configuration is the gold standard for TMR mixers because it allows the massive mixing forces to be split across multiple contact points simultaneously. For a professional fabricante agrícola like ever-power, the precision of this planetary movement is paramount. We utilize precision-ground helical gear profiles, which ensure that power transfer is smooth and nearly silent. In the Brazilian context, where mixers often run for 6-8 hours a day, this smooth transmission reduces mechanical vibration, protecting the mixer’s frame and welding seams from fatigue-related cracking.

Material science is the foundation of our durability. Every Planetary Gearbox we supply via Agrinulear Nucleo Agro is constructed using 20CrMnTi alloy steel. The gears undergo a state-of-the-art carburizing process to create a hard, wear-resistant surface shell, while the core remains ductile to absorb the “Shock Loads” that occur when a hard object or a heavy forage bale hits the mixing auger. The gearbox housing is cast from QT500-7 ductile iron, providing 30% more tensile strength and vibration damping than standard gray iron. This is particularly important for vertical TMR mixers, where the gearbox serves as the primary structural support for the auger. 7. Maintenance Alert: 5 Signs Your TMR Gearbox Needs Replacement

  • The “Metallic Whine”: A high-pitched sound at low speeds indicates the carburized surface of the gears has worn away, and you are running on the softer core material.
  • Auger Wobble: If the mixing auger shows visible tilting under load, the main tapered roller bearings have reached their end-of-life and are losing their pre-load.
  • Thermal Discoloration: If the paint on the housing begins to flake or change color, the internal friction has reached a point of lubrication failure.
  • Oil “Sweating”: If you see oil dampness around the input shaft, your seals have finally been compromised by barn gases or internal pressure spikes.
  • Erratic Mixing Times: If the reductor agrícola requires more power to mix the same volume, internal gear misalignment is causing excessive parasitic loss.
